Having previously revealed The Libertines and Kaiser Chiefs as Friday night headliners, organisers of Victorious Festival (24th-26th August 2018) have announced electronic pioneers The Prodigy and rock legend Paul Weller will join this year’s line-up.
Topping the bill with a UK festival exclusive is one of the most exhilarating, influential and chaotic electronic bands of the past 20 years – The Prodigy. Following 6 No.1 albums and jaw-dropping live performances across the world, the original masters of big beat remain one of the most successful electronic acts of all time. This live show at Victorious 2018 will surely prove to be an unparalleled festival finale.
Headlining Saturday night is singer, songwriter, musician and household name Paul Weller. Following widespread critical acclaim for his 13th studio album A Kind Revolution, the former Jam and Style Council’s frontman, who promises to “push the boundaries” with his latest music, will be crafting an unforgettable set blending new material with old favourites.
Paloma Faith; Example; Friendly Fires; Years & Years; Happy Monday’s and Everything Everything also join the bill alongside a variety of other artists.
